My Kang Zhu came with a pump and a hose. I am able to use the pump with or without the hose. Each end of the hose has a plastic thingy that attaches one end into the pump and the other to the opening on the cup. If I don't want to use the hose, I can just pull it out of the end of the pump and use the pump directly onto the cups.
By the way, even if you don't set the air lock the air still stays in pretty well. I didn't even know it had an airlock for the first couple weeks of using it lol. And it still worked fine.
I don't think you would have a problem getting them to work together. In massage school we used 3 different cupping sets from different brands with just one pump/hose and it fit them all fine. They seem to be interchangeable.
